Mocs Volleyball Falls 3-1 to Western Carolina

CULLOWHEE, N.C. – The Chattanooga Mocs volleyball team, despite jumping out to a 1-0 lead over Western Carolina in Cullowhee, N.C., Friday night, eventually fell 3-1 to the Catamounts.  UTC was bested 25-21, 16-25, 19-25 and 23-25.

It took four Catamounts hitters recording double-digit kills to upend the Mocs, while Chattanooga had two register doubles.  Sophomore Kristy Wieser (Lincoln, Neb.) totaled 11 kills, and junior Briana Reid (Houston, Texas) posted a double-double with a team-leading 16 kills and 14 digs.

On defense, UTC was out-blocked 7.0-4.0 with five Mocs scoring either a solo or assisted block.  Reid led the effort with two assisted blocks, while sophomores Allie Davenport (Tyrone, Ga.) and Nicole Sumida (Hixson, Tenn.) each tallied one solo block.

The Mocs hit .233 in the first set and out-scored Western 25-21.  Of the team's 53 kills, 17 came in the first frame.  After a back-and-forth scoring affair near the end of the set, Wieser closed out the stanxa with a kill to give UTC a 1-0 lead.

However, the Catamounts caught fire in the second set to down the Mocs by nine points, hitting a ridiculous .538 with 15 kills on 26 attempts.  Jordan Timmerman and Caitlin Piechota each totaled 14 points each.

Western took the last two sets by six and two points to hold off UTC for its seventh Southern Conference win.  With the loss, UTC drops to 5-7 in the league.  The Mocs are back in action Saturday night as they take on ETSU in Johnson City, Tenn., at 7 p.m.  Live stats for the game are available via the schedule page.
